Pakistan’s Balochistan deal marks new strategic tilt toward US, away from China

Pakistan's leadership is reportedly seeking closer ties with the US, offering potential deals including recognition of Israel and a new port in Balochistan. This shift away from China has raised concerns about regional stability and potential backlash from neighboring countries, particularly China and Iran.
Attempts by the US to wean away Pakistan from China seem to be succeeding, at least for now. During his recent visit to the US with Prime Minister Shehbaz Sharif in tow and at the private lunch hosted for him by US President Donald Trump this June, Pakistan Army chief Field Marshal Asim Munir left no stone unturned to ingratiate himself with Trump.
At the lunch, without wider consultations at home, he recommended Trump for the Nobel Peace Prize. In fact, the hybrid regime is now presenting the same kind of deals to the US that it once offered China.
To further please the US, Pakistan agreed to jettison its ‘principled' stand on Palestine and is willing to be part of the ‘Abraham Accord', thereby recognising Israel. It has already signed a defence agreement with Saudi Arabia so that both countries could be on the same page on this issue, thereby saving the Saudi royal family against any domestic or international blowback.
The reality is that before endorsing Trump's Gaza plan, Sharif had not even understood the nuances of various clauses of the proposed deal, some of which are believed to be detrimental to Palestinian interests.
The endorsement came as a surprise in Pakistan. That is why Sharif is being accused of trying to please the Americans at the cost of Palestinian interests. As a result, Ishaq Dar, deputy prime minister and foreign minister, had to backtrack in parliament by claiming that several clauses of the peace plan shown to them earlier in New York had been altered and Sharif didn't have time to go through it.
Besides extraction of minerals in Balochistan, Pakistan is now believed to be ready to offer a new port at Pasni in the Arabian Sea close to Gwadar, to be constructed and used by the Americans, thereby giving a firm foothold to the latter in a strategically sensitive area. Pasni in Balochistan is only 100 miles from Iran and 70 miles from the Gwadar port constructed by China.
According to the (October 4), the proposed port will be linked through a railway network to “rekindle a dormant relationship.” There is no doubt that Pakistan is sitting on vast mineral resources that remain untapped due to the raging insurgency in Balochistan and religious extremist violence in Khyber Pakhtunkhwa.
Munir carried with himself samples of rare earth minerals, which he displayed to Trump and other American officials in presence of Sharif. Sharply criticising Munir and Sharif for the same, Senator Aimal Wali Khan, great grandson of Abdul Gaffar Khan, said Munir was looking like a salesman whereas Sharif was like a manager of a showroom. He questioned who authorised the duo to cut the deals and accept Trump's Gaza plan without a discussion in parliament.
But the crucial question is why Munir and Sharif are courting the US so desperately? The real reason is that this hybrid regime wants the US by its side as it lacks domestic legitimacy and intends to keep former prime minister and the most popular leader, Imran Khan, perpetually in jail.
Perhaps Munir and Sharif have not seriously considered the domestic and regional ramifications of allowing American companies in Balochistan. China has so far not reacted to these developments, but it would be seething with anger because of the possible presence of Americans so close to its border. That is why it rejected the US proposal to take back Bagram airbase near Kabul, accusing it of trying to create regional tension.
The issue for China would be that rather than improving the security situation for Chinese interests — something President Xi Jinping had repeatedly demanded — Pakistan was introducing America into this region.
Besides China, Iran would also be angry, as it is already in the crosshairs of the US. While the Afghan Taliban is not averse to engagement with the US, they are not ready to allow Americans to re-occupy Bagram airbase near Kabul.
So, none of Pakistan's neighbours would be happy at what Munir and Sharif are proposing. The Pakistan Army should realise that there is already a war-like situation in Khyber Pakhtunkhwa, with Tehrik-e-Taliban Pakistan escalating violence in the province. At the same time, how can Baloch separatists allow Americans to carry out exploitation of their resources when they were targeting Chinese for the same reason?
Munir and Sharif are on a dangerous path and taking this region towards instability and, maybe, a proxy conflict between the US and China. It would be detrimental to the interests of Pakistan and all its neighbours, including India.
